FBS was founded in 2009 and is headquartered in Belize. It has grown into a global broker with over 27 million clients worldwide, offering forex and CFD trading. For Canada traders, FBS provides a low minimum deposit of $1 and high leverage up to 3000:1, making it attractive for those looking to start small. However, its regulatory status is a key consideration: FBS is not regulated by a Canadian authority like the Canadian Investment Regulatory Organization (CIRO), which means it operates as an offshore broker for Canadian residents. This limits investor protection, such as negative balance protection and access to dispute resolution through Canadian bodies. Despite this, FBS remains popular among Canadian retail traders due to its user-friendly platforms (MT4/MT5) and local payment options like Bank Transfer, Skrill, and USDT. The broker offers a variety of account types, including Islamic accounts, catering to diverse trading needs. However, Canadian traders should weigh the benefits of low costs and high leverage against the risks of trading with an unregulated entity.

Islamic Account — Canada Muslim Traders
FBS offers an Islamic (swap-free) account for Muslim traders in Canada who wish to trade without earning or paying interest (swap fees). This account is genuine and does not charge overnight swaps on positions held for a limited period (usually up to 7 days). After this period, a swap fee may apply, so it's important to close positions within the time frame. The Islamic account is available for Standard and ECN accounts, but not for all account types. To apply, you need to contact FBS support or request it via your account dashboard after registration. There are no hidden fees, but be aware that the swap-free benefit may not apply to all instruments (e.g., some crypto pairs). For Canada Muslim traders, this is a valuable option, but you should read the terms carefully to avoid unexpected charges.

Common Mistakes Canada Traders Make with FBS
- Mistake: Assuming FBS is regulated by a Canadian authority. Always verify that FBS is not licensed by CIRO or any provincial regulator, meaning you have no local recourse if issues arise.
- Mistake: Using high leverage (3000:1) without proper risk management. This can lead to rapid losses, especially for Canadian beginners who may not be familiar with margin trading.
- Mistake: Ignoring withdrawal fees and processing times. For example, Bank Transfer withdrawals can take 1-3 business days and may incur bank fees, while Skrill withdrawals may have a 1-2% fee. Always check the fee schedule before depositing.

Final Verdict — Is FBS Worth It for Canada Traders?
3.7/5
★★★★★
FBS is a high-risk, high-reward broker for Canada traders. Its low minimum deposit and high leverage make it appealing for beginners or those with small capital, but the lack of Canadian regulation is a significant red flag. If you are a Canada trader who prioritizes safety and regulatory protection, FBS is not recommended—consider a CIRO-regulated broker like OANDA or Forex.com. However, if you are an experienced trader comfortable with offshore brokers and want to trade with high leverage, FBS can be a viable option, especially for scalping or short-term strategies. The broker's support for MT4/MT5 and local payment methods adds convenience. Overall, FBS is best suited for risk-tolerant Canada traders who understand the risks of trading with an unregulated entity and are willing to accept the trade-offs for low costs and high leverage.
